IH 06 Factory Brakes vs Disc Brakes December 30, 2012 01:23PM
What are the advantages between the two? Pulling 9000 Alt Farm stock, 3250 RPM Limit, 18.4x38 uncut tire limit. Thanks for any info!

Re: IH 06 Factory Brakes vs Disc Brakes December 30, 2012 03:04PM
Disc brakes will save weight and have braking capability with the engine off.

Re: IH 06 Factory Brakes vs Disc Brakes December 31, 2012 05:28AM
Disc brakes also aren't as touchy or aggressive as the hydraulic ones, however it will cost you around a thousand bucks to put the disc brakes on.

Re: IH 06 Factory Brakes vs Disc Brakes December 31, 2012 10:16AM
You can build your own kit relatively easy.

Grab a couple wilwood 4 piston calipers (124.99 ea at speedway)
Some brake pads (30-40 bucks)
2 pedals (62 ea at summit)
2 master cylinders (50 bucks each) I used 1" bore I believe
Then the brake line and fittings to hook everything up.

Order some rotors from Ulmer, PPM, Kenny's, Etc.

You can use your original brake seal plate and drill and tap it wherever you want the caliper to sit. (Or there's a nice set made for disc brakes in the for sale section right now for around 200)

You can save quite a bit of money finding these parts on ebay/swap meet/dirtdrivers/ etc. as It's all very common racing equipment.

Re: IH 06 Factory Brakes vs Disc Brakes January 01, 2013 12:45AM
My experience has been you can buy the kit from Kenny's for around the same money and you don't have to piece mill. I did have to build my own mounts because I put them on a 560. Everything (in the kit I got from Kenny's) for a 1066 works on a 560 except the mounts. Cost run around 800-900 dollars for everthing.
